EXAMPLE:
Consider the following case of a meter register installed on meter channel 1. This register
contains 8 variable digits plus two (2) fixed zeros on the right. (EXP1=+2.)

In this case, the actual total is 1,234,567,800 gallons. However, the [N7:0,1] register will report
the total as: 12,345,678. If scaling to GALLONS is desired, then the polling device (master) must
perform the scaling (multiply by 10
(EXPn)
or 10
[N7:21]
or 100).
Regarding flow, all reported flow rates are multiplied by 1000 to eliminate the need for floating
point formatting within the EtherMeter. In this case, if the actual flow rate is 987.6 GPM, then the
[N7:4,5] register will report the flow as 987,600 (milliGallons/minute). If scaling to GPM is
desired, then the polling device (master) must perform the floating point conversion and scaling
(divide by 1000).
On the LCD display and within the Allen Bradley flow registers, the following table displays the
flow units that pertain to the totalization units:
Totalization Units Flow Units
Gallons Gallons Per [Hour,Minute,Sec]
Cubic Feet Cubic Feet Per [Hour,Minute,Sec]
Liters Liters Per [Hour,Minute,Sec]
Cubic Meters Cubic Meters Per [Hour,Minute,Sec]
